Lavazza opens its first Espression café in UK
Italian coffee specialist Lavazza has opened its first UK Espression café -with food created by Ferran Adrià - in Belfast City Airport.
Set in the departure lounge of the airport, which handles two million visitors a year, it will be run by travel dining specialist Autogrill UK.
It is the 11th Espression café Lavazza has opened in the USA and Europe since launching its coffee shop division in 2002 - the concept was the winner of the Association for Retail Environment's 2008 Grand Award for Restaurant Design.
Espression marries Lavazza's signature espresso with Italian style and designer food created by Ferran Adrià, of three-Michelin-starred Spanish restaurant El Bulli, to create a vibrant "place for breaks, meetings and new ideas".
Menu items include breakfast products, sandwiches, salads, pastries, artisan gelato, hot and cold chocolate options and the light mousse Espessone
More openings are planned across Europe in 2010.
